Butterscotch Bliss

  • Yield: 1 serving

Ingredients

Ice

3/4 oz. Bailey's Irish Cream

3/4 oz. DeKuyper Buttershots liqueur or butterscotch schnapps

1/2 oz. Jagermeister or anise-flavored liqueur

1/2 oz. Goldschlager cinnamon schnapps

1/2 oz. half-and-half

Lemon zest

Raw sugar, to coat glass rim

Pinch of cinnamon

Directions

  1. In a cocktail shaker with ice add Irish Cream, butterscotch liqueur, anise liqueur, schnapps and half-and-half. Zest lemon over shaker. Shake and set aside. Sugar the rim of a martini glass by dipping glass into a saucer of water, followed by a saucer of raw sugar. Strain drink into glass. Garnish with a pinch of cinnamon.
